在美國(guó)vps上搭建開(kāi)發(fā)環(huán)境和測(cè)試環(huán)境是很多開(kāi)發(fā)者和企業(yè)追求高效研發(fā)與測(cè)試流程的重要一步。本文介紹了在美國(guó)VPS上設(shè)置開(kāi)發(fā)環(huán)境和測(cè)試環(huán)境的方法,包括選擇操作系統(tǒng)、必要的開(kāi)發(fā)工具和環(huán)境配置技巧,旨在幫助用戶在VPS上快速搭建適合不同用途的環(huán)境。
選擇操作系統(tǒng)
在美國(guó)VPS上搭建開(kāi)發(fā)環(huán)境和測(cè)試環(huán)境,首先需要選擇適合開(kāi)發(fā)用途的操作系統(tǒng)。常見(jiàn)的選擇包括:
Ubuntu:以其穩(wěn)定性和豐富的包管理工具而著稱,適用于各種開(kāi)發(fā)項(xiàng)目。
CentOS:針對(duì)企業(yè)級(jí)用戶,提供長(zhǎng)期支持和豐富的服務(wù)器管理工具。
Debian:適用于重度定制開(kāi)發(fā)和較復(fù)雜的項(xiàng)目。
根據(jù)項(xiàng)目需求和使用習(xí)慣選擇適合的操作系統(tǒng)。
安裝和配置開(kāi)發(fā)工具
編程語(yǔ)言和框架:根據(jù)項(xiàng)目需求選擇合適的編程語(yǔ)言和框架,如 Python、Java、Node.js 等,利用包管理工具快速安裝。
數(shù)據(jù)庫(kù):選擇適合開(kāi)發(fā)需求的數(shù)據(jù)庫(kù),如 MySQL、PostgreSQL 或 MongoDB,并配置與開(kāi)發(fā)環(huán)境的連接。
集成開(kāi)發(fā)環(huán)境(IDE):安裝如 VSCode、PyCharm 等常用的開(kāi)發(fā)環(huán)境,以提升編碼效率。
版本控制系統(tǒng): 配置 Git 或其他版本控制系統(tǒng),以便代碼管理和協(xié)同開(kāi)發(fā)。
配置網(wǎng)絡(luò)和安全
防火墻配置:根據(jù)需求調(diào)整防火墻規(guī)則,確保安全性。
SSH:設(shè)置SSH密鑰,保障遠(yuǎn)程登錄安全。
端口開(kāi)放: 按照項(xiàng)目需求開(kāi)放所需的端口,以支持服務(wù)的正常運(yùn)行。
搭建測(cè)試環(huán)境
虛擬環(huán)境:建立虛擬環(huán)境,以模擬真實(shí)環(huán)境并確保項(xiàng)目獨(dú)立運(yùn)行。
自動(dòng)化測(cè)試工具:配置如 Selenium 或 JUnit 等自動(dòng)化測(cè)試工具,確保代碼的質(zhì)量和穩(wěn)定性。
持續(xù)集成和持續(xù)部署(CI/CD): 如果項(xiàng)目需要,配置與GitHub Actions、Jenkins 或GitLab CI 等工具進(jìn)行持續(xù)集成和部署。
結(jié)論
在美國(guó)VPS上搭建開(kāi)發(fā)環(huán)境和測(cè)試環(huán)境,可以提供穩(wěn)定、高效的研發(fā)和測(cè)試環(huán)境,為項(xiàng)目的開(kāi)發(fā)和測(cè)試提供保障。通過(guò)合理配置操作系統(tǒng)、開(kāi)發(fā)工具、安全設(shè)置和網(wǎng)絡(luò)配置,確保環(huán)境的適應(yīng)性與安全性,以滿足項(xiàng)目的需求。
這篇文章介紹了在美國(guó)VPS上設(shè)置開(kāi)發(fā)和測(cè)試環(huán)境的基本步驟和技巧,旨在幫助用戶高效地開(kāi)展項(xiàng)目開(kāi)發(fā)與測(cè)試。
審核編輯 黃宇
-
測(cè)試
+關(guān)注
關(guān)注
8文章
5099瀏覽量
126337 -
編程
+關(guān)注
關(guān)注
88文章
3565瀏覽量
93536 -
數(shù)據(jù)庫(kù)
+關(guān)注
關(guān)注
7文章
3752瀏覽量
64233 -
vps
+關(guān)注
關(guān)注
1文章
103瀏覽量
11995
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論